How they compare

Slovakia currently reports 0.2168 standard deviations from the yearly mean against 0.2154 standard deviations from the yearly mean in Hong Kong, a difference of 0.0014 standard deviations from the yearly mean.

The two have swapped places 4 times across 23 shared years of data; in 2001 it was Slovakia ahead.

Hong Kong ranks 90th and Slovakia ranks 89th of 202 countries.

Across the 3 decades both report, Hong Kong averaged higher in 2 and Slovakia in 1.

An equal-weighted index of 4 indicators: Literacy rate, adult total; School enrollment, primary; School enrollment, secondary; Government expenditure on education, total. Each is standardised against that year's spread across all reporting countries before averaging, so a score of 0 is the average country and +1 is one standard deviation above it.
